ON Semiconductor CS51413EMNR2G Product Overview
The CS51413EMNR2G is a high-performance, step-down regulator integrated circuit (IC) designed and manufactured by ON Semiconductor. This versatile component is engineered to meet the needs of a wide range of power supply applications, providing efficient voltage regulation with enhanced stability and reliability.
Key Features:
- Output Voltage: The device is capable of delivering a fixed output voltage, ensuring a stable power supply for sensitive electronic components.
- High Efficiency: With its advanced design, the CS51413EMNR2G offers high efficiency, reducing power loss and heat generation, which is crucial for maintaining the longevity of electronic systems.
- Switching Frequency: The IC operates at a high switching frequency, which allows for the use of smaller external components, saving space on the PCB and reducing overall system costs.
- Current Mode Operation: The current mode control ensures fast response to load changes, providing excellent output voltage regulation and simplifying loop compensation.
- Thermal Protection: The device includes built-in thermal shutdown protection, safeguarding the IC from potential damage due to overheating.
- Low Standby Current: The low standby current feature makes the CS51413EMNR2G suitable for battery-powered applications where power conservation is critical.
- Package: It comes in a compact, surface-mountable package, allowing for efficient use of PCB space and ease of integration into various electronic designs.
